Topshop

Topshop is a clothing retailer for women between the ages of 14-24. It has a broad selection of clothing, shoes and accessories. Their products are available online and in physical stores. Free shipping is offered on orders above PS40.

The company does not use fur, down, angora or exotic animal skins in their clothing and only sources wool from non-mulesed sheep. It also offers inclusive sizing and utilizes recycled polyester in its sustainable collection. They need to do more, however, to ensure that their supply chain is hygienic.

The pandemic might have contributed to Topshop's demise but it was inevitable as their key demographic left the brand to more recent online and uk women's online Shopping websites social media-savvy competitors. The fact that the number of shoppers on the UK high streets dropped drastically during the outbreak also contributed to the decline.

Ssense

Ssense is an online fashion retailer. It sells clothes, accessories, and shoes from top brands and designers. Everything sold on this site are authentic and have been checked to ensure quality. The company has a dedicated customer service team to help customers with questions and problems.

The inventory of Ssense comes from boutiques and designer brands and gives them greater buying power. This allows Ssense to provide lower prices than other retailers. The company offers free shipping for orders over $100 and has flexible return policies.

Ssense is an online shopping destination that attracts a large number of well-educated, well-dressed young adults. More than 90% of customers are between 18 and 34. It aims to make luxury fashion more accessible to this group by combining established brands like Alexander McQueen and Balenciaga with emerging brands like Connor Ives and Interior.

Rotaro

Rotaro is a company that rents clothes was founded in the year 2019. Customers can rent dresses tops, bottoms and dresses and bags, instead of purchasing them. The company wants to reduce global waste through a reduction in the amount of consumers who buy clothing for one-time use. They also offer a monthly subscription, which includes delivery, laundry, and insurance.

Georgie Hyatt, Rotaro's co-founder is joining us for a discussion about her experiences developing an environmentally sustainable brand. She previously worked at WGSN which is a trend forecasting firm which assisted brands enter new markets and adopt sustainability practices.

The zero-waste pop-up Store of the Future offers guests the chance to book a sustainable styling session one-on-one with Georgie. All proceeds will be donated to Protect Earth, an organization which promotes forest reforestation. Guests can participate in a panel discussion along with other sustainability leaders in the field. The experiences will be available until the end of August.

River Island

Offering fashionable and affordable fashion, River Island allows customers to purchase everything they require for a complete look from head-to-toe. There are a variety of styles available to pick from, and they offer shoes and bags that match. They're the perfect one-stop shop for any occasion. They also strive to be as sustainable as possible and develop long-lasting relationships with their suppliers and the people.

River Island, with 350 stores and a global online business, puts social media content in the spotlight to encourage shoppers around the world. Its brand-name Galleries showcase user-generated photos and videos, which help shoppers imagine their style through the products. This results in an 184% increase in conversion, and an increase of 45 percent in the average order value for shoppers who engage with Galleries. The brand also makes use of Bazaarvoice's Gallery to allow customers to add specific items they find in Galleries to their wishlist, increasing conversion even further.

Hollister

Hollister sells casual clothes for both men and women. Its laid-back Californian style has won the hearts of a younger crowd. The brand also has an exclusive line of underwear named Gilly Hicks by Hollister, that is inspired by surfing culture.

The company is also trying to be more environmentally conscious. In its new stores, ceiling lights are now used during opening hours to cut down on the volume and music. The store also makes use of less cardboard and plastic.

Hollister has plenty of work to do to improve its ethical ratings. Hollister's rating is low and it doesn't have a specific policy on diversity and inclusion. The company also fails to pay a living wage through its supply chain, and it utilizes only a few low-impact materials. It also does not certifiably certify its suppliers to the most important standards of labour.
